A key verse that shows the Apostles learning to depend on the leading of the Holy Spiritis Acts 1:2 which indicates that during the 40 days between Jesus resurrection and ascension he gave instructions to his disciples in two ways: by physically manifesting himself to them to talk with them (as he had done in the three years of his public ministry) and giving them instructions through the Holy Spirit. Jesus taught his disciples how to listen to his still, small voice, communicated through thoughts and impressions given by the Holy Spirit. If possible, its best to devote thirty or even sixty minutes for people to leave the table and find a place for quiet solitude to listen to God and write down what they sense Godmightbe saying (you have to set aside your internal editor for the period of listening prayer).
